3.5-Liter VTEC Engine
The all-aluminum, 60-degree, SOHC 3.5-liter
VTEC engine produces 250-horsepower at 5,700 rpm and 247 lb-ft. of torque at
4,300 rpm. The Ridgeline's variable valve timing enhances low rpm torque while
extending high rpm horsepower for a broad, confidence-inspiring power band. The
5-speed electronically controlled automatic transmission features Grade Logic
Control to help maintain the most appropriate gear when going uphill or downhill
to avoid gear "hunting." The fully automatic VTM-4 system provides confident
operation in rain, snow, ice, sand and mud, while also improving on-road and
towing performance by distributing torque to all four wheels as needed. The
system operates predominately in front-wheel-drive during dry-pavement cruising
conditions and continuously proportions torque to the rear wheels during
acceleration and low traction situations.
The Vehicle Stability Assist
(VSA) system, commonly referred to as electronic stability control, can apply
braking force to a wheel with low traction and direct driving force to the wheel
with more traction. For the rear differential, a "VTM-4" lock button located on
the instrument panel allows the driver to temporarily hold engagement of both
rear wheels to aid traction while in gears "1" and "2" at speeds of up to 18
mph.
Suspension and Brakes
The Ridgeline integrates an
independent suspension with MacPherson struts in the front and a multi-link with
trailing arm design in the rear. The VSA system with active yaw control monitors
lateral (cornering) stability and can integrate traction control, four-wheel
drive, anti-lock braking, throttle control and stability control functions by
modulating brake power at each wheel and controlling throttle input.
The
heavy duty braking system includes 12.6-inch front and 13.1-inch rear 4-wheel
anti-lock disc brakes with Electronic Brake Distribution (EBD) and Brake Assist.
Steel wheels on the Ridgeline RT measure 17x7.5-inch; the Ridgeline RTS upgrades
to alloy.
All-season 245/65 R17 tires are standard on the Ridgeline RT
and RTS. The Ridgeline RTL is equipped with 18x7.5-inch alloy wheels and
all-season 245/60 R18 tires.
Spacious Interior
The
unit-body architecture is designed for vastly superior rigidity compared to
traditional body-on-frame designs and provides the foundation for the
Ridgeline's spacious interior cabin and bed, outstanding safety performance and
class-leading ride and handling performance. The Ridgeline's modern and athletic
design incorporates a solid, one-piece appearance with no separation between the
bed and the cab. Large truck-style side mirrors enhance rear vision while
towing. The windshield wipers have a heated wiper zone to enhance wiper
performance in cold, winter driving conditions and minimize ice scraping.
The cargo area measures 49.5 inches wide between the wheel wells, 20.7
inches deep and 60.0 inches long (79.0 inches with the load-supporting tailgate
in the down position). The tailgate can easily close with contaminates like
sand, snow or mud in the space between the bumper and the tailgate.
The
interior takes advantage of the Ridgeline's unit-body packaging efficiency to
deliver full-size interior space dimensions while maintaining a garage-friendly,
mid-size exterior footprint. The driving position provides ergonomically
comfortable access to large and easy-to-use controls.
The large
multi-function console features a sliding armrest and sliding lower tray - each
with a hidden storage area. Other console storage areas accommodate items both
large and small like mobile phones, beverages, compact discs and portable
digital music players.
The 60/40 lift-up rear seats feature a storage
area underneath large enough to accommodate a golf bag. Plus, the rear seating
area can quickly convert for cargo duty by lifting the seats up to create enough
room for a full-size mountain bike with the front tire removed. The rear seat
incorporates three LATCH positions for compatible child safety seats.
The
Honda Satellite-Linked Navigation System2 with Voice Recognition and Zagat
Survey restaurant information is available on RTL models and includes XM Radio3.
A backup camera display appears from the navigation screen when the vehicle is
in reverse.
Options and Packages
All Ridgelines are
equipped with standard anti-lock brakes; VSA; brake assist; advanced
multiple-threshold driver's and front passenger's SRS airbags; front side
airbags with passenger-side Occupant Position Detection System(OPDS); two-row
side-curtain airbags with a rollover sensor; front seat active head restraints;
a tire pressure monitoring system and daytime running lights.
Standard
comfort and convenience features on the Ridgeline RT include: integrated trailer
hitch, pre-wiring for 7-pin trailer wiring, trip computer with instantaneous and
average fuel economy; air conditioning; tilt steering wheel; power windows and
door locks; power sliding rear window; cruise control; keyless entry; automatic
heated wiper zone; a six-speaker, 100-watt audio system with CD player and
MP3/WMA playback capability; 60/40 split lift-up rear seat with under-seat
storage.
The Ridgeline RTS adds or upgrades: alloy wheels; a 7-pin
trailer wiring connector; body-color painted door handles; painted inner grille
surfaces; a seven-speaker 160-watt audio system with subwoofer and six-disc
in-dash audio system; steering wheel-mounted controls; an auxiliary audio input
jack; dual-zone automatic climate control, an eight-way power driver's seat with
lumbar support; privacy glass; and all-weather floor mats.
The RTL adds
or upgrades: leather-trimmed interior with heated front seats, 18-inch alloy
wheels; fog lights, moonroof, a 115-volt power outlet, XM Radio, HomeLink remote
system, carpeted floor mats, and a compass in the rearview mirror. A Honda
Satellite-Linked Navigation System with Voice Recognition is available (and
replaces the rear-view mirror interior compass). Vehicles equipped with the
navigation system also include Bluetooth HandsFreeLink, a multi-information
display and a back-up camera.
